Isahaya weather in March (Nagasaki, Japan)
Curious about the March weather in Isahaya? Here's what the weather might have in store during this month.
In March, Isahaya generally has moderate temperatures and high rainfall. Throughout the daytime, temperatures often hover around 15°C. However, as the sun sets and evening approaches, there's a noticeable cool-down, with temperatures gently dropping to a more temperate 9°C.
Isahaya in March usually receives high rainfall, averaging around 145 mm for the month. Based on our climate data of the past 30 years, about 19 days of rain are anticipated.
The area experiences a moderate amount of sunshine, with approximately 160 hours of sunlight expected. This makes it neither too gloomy nor overly bright.

So, what should you wear in Isahaya in March?
Plan on layering your clothes. Some days or part of the day it will be nice and warm and some moments it can be a bit chilly. Bring a rain jacket in case it rains during your stay. With a water temperature of around 15°C there is no need to bring your swimwear.What To Do
